What is a connecting rod, and why is it such a big deal? Simply put, the connecting rod links the piston to the crankshaft. As the piston moves up and down in the cylinder, the connecting rod transforms that linear motion into the rotational motion that powers your Kawasaki. It’s a vital component, taking a serious beating with every single combustion cycle. Stock connecting rods are generally built to handle standard engine operation. But what happens when you start pushing the limits? What if you're adding a turbo, supercharger, nitrous, or just generally increasing the horsepower and RPMs? That’s where things get interesting, and where stock rods often fall short. They can bend, stretch, or even snap under increased stress. Here’s a closer look at what sets us apart: Material Selection: We use only the highest-quality 4340 forged steel. This isn’t your average steel; it's incredibly strong, durable, and resistant to fatigue. Think of it like the difference between a flimsy plastic toy and a solid steel tool. It’s built to last. Forging Process: We utilize a precision forging process that aligns the grain structure of the steel, maximizing its strength and preventing potential weak spots. This isn’t just casting metal; it’s shaping it for optimal performance. Heat Treatment: Our rods undergo a rigorous heat treatment process to further enhance their strength and toughness. This process carefully controls the steel's properties, making it capable of withstanding extreme stress and temperature. Precision Machining: We employ state-of-the-art CNC machining centers to ensure that every rod meets our exacting tolerances. This means precise dimensions, perfect balance, and a flawless fit. We’re talking about tolerances measured in thousandths of an inch! Shot Peening: We subject our rods to shot peening, a process that creates compressive stresses on the surface, further increasing their fatigue resistance and preventing cracking. It’s like giving the metal an extra layer of armor. Lightweight Design: We understand that weight is critical for performance. Our rods are designed to be lightweight without sacrificing strength. This allows for quicker engine response and improved acceleration.
